Manchester Police Searching for Missing 51‑Year‑Old Tia M. Daniello Last Seen in Pine Lake Park

MANCHESTER TOWNSHIP, NJ — The Manchester Township Police Department is asking for the public’s assistance in locating 51‑year‑old Tia M. Daniello, who was last seen on March 28, 2026, in the Pine Lake Park section of town.

According to police, Daniello does not drive and is not known to have access to a vehicle. She was last seen wearing a black long‑sleeve shirt, blue jeans, and carrying a black bag.

Authorities say numerous investigative steps have already been taken, but her whereabouts remain unknown.
